Get Your Content Published Faster with these Image Management Tips

Visuals are a key component of any marketing content. Photos, graphics, logos – they all represent your brand from the first prospect touch point to your website to your customer newsletter. When you’re working on creating more engaging emails, informative blog posts, and interesting social posts, you shouldn’t have to worry about where you’re going to find a quality image to use.

Don’t let your visuals be the bottleneck to getting quality content out the door. Use these tips to streamline and automate managing and sharing your visual content.

  1. Using the right file format – Automate file conversions. Using the right file format and size for the job is important. It’s one of the things that when is done right, goes unnoticed but when done wrong sticks out and makes your brand look bad. Ever try and make a small JPEG thumbnail work because that’s all you had? Yeah, not pretty. Downloading a file, opening a photo app, changing the size, saving it as a new file, and uploading for use is time consuming and creates duplicate files. Providing download conversions or embeddable links for the web is a big time saver.
  2. Image sharing – Self serve access. Back and forth emails for different image and format requests is time consuming for both parties. Let your team access everything they need from one place. No more waiting for the right photo to get content out the door.
  3. Finding images – Apply Metadata for faster searching. Finding the right image can be a struggle. Where is it? Who’s got it? What’s it called? Even the best maintained folder structure has it’s drawbacks. The more images you have, the more folders you’ve got to drill through. Metadata makes searching for and finding files faster. If you’re just getting started with metadata, applying keywords and a description is a good place to start. Think about what your users are searching for and what identifies the images. If you use stock photography or professional photographers, your files likely already have metadata attached to them. Now all you need is a tool that allows you to search for and filter by the metadata.
